International Development Law Organization
Non-profit + 1 more
Description
Education
-
Bachelor’s degree in a relevant field (Communications, Journalism, Political Science, or other) from a recognized university.
-
Experience working with international organizations or large national organizations will be a significant advantage.
Languages
-
Outstanding written and verbal skills in English.
Specific knowledge, skills, and competencies
-
Ability to take high-quality, professional photos in various settings, and basic photo editing is desirable, as is the ability to produce and edit video for social media use.
-
Advanced computer skills
-
Excellent interpersonal, organizational, diplomatic, and communication skills.
-
Demonstrable ability to meet deadlines in a fast-paced work environment.
-
Proven ability to operate in a team environment, liaising with a diverse team.
Responsibilities
-
Assist in the production and editing of key communications and branding materials to be utilized by the country office.
-
Support field- level collection of qualitative success stories aligned with the portfolio.
-
Capture photos/short‑form video; perform basic edits; manage a catalog with metadata (location, date, subjects, consent).
-
Assist in the drafting/editing of visibility materials (briefs, fact sheets, social copy) aligned to brand guidance
-
In coordination with the Travel and Logistics Associate and the Programmes team, assist in the coordination of logistics for programme activities, including supporting the preparation of event-related travel and payment requests, purchase requisitions, and other related documentation.
-
Assist in organizing events, workshops, and conferences, preparing event materials, supporting registration processes, preparing attendance lists, and supporting the development of activity reports.
-
Maintain an organized and up-to-date master file of program-related data, including programme records, technical publications, and other materials. Ensure these resources are easily accessible to management upon request.
